Easy Focaccia
- Reviews 6
Ready In: 2 hrs 40 mins
Serves: 6-8
Yields: 1 loaf
Ingredients
- 3 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 teaspoons yeast (package is 2-1/4 tsp)
- 1 1⁄4 teaspoons salt
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 1⁄2 cups warm water, plus
- 2 tablespoons warm water
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1⁄4 cup parmesan cheese (optional)
- 1⁄2 tablespoon rosemary (optional)
Directions
- Combine all of the ingredients, beat for 5 minutes at medium speed, let rest at room temp, covered, for 1 hour.
- Scoup the sticky dough into a lightly greased 9x13 pan.
- Cover the pan, let the dough rise for 1 hour until it looks bubbly.
- Bake the focaccia in an oven preheated to 400°F for 25 minutes, or until it’s golden brown.
- Sprinkle with freshly grated parmesean cheese and/ or fresh rosemary about 5 minutes before the end of the baking time.
- Remove from oven and cool on a wire rack.
